Transaction a64a6363fa425190bd1885981841d55fbe6803abd6d905e28d7bd0e614051ae2
1 Input
1 Output
-
a64a6363fa425190bd1885981841d55fbe6803abd6d905e28d7bd0e614051ae2:0
- value
- 999552
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 18c5c3f03cc5984e9855da507b1b71e43e9ea0f1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13Fz8arhZkjVEtVQcxs1YezqznowtSYZaN